Artichoke Lemon Olive Oil Dip Recipe
Now, let’s get to the main event: the recipe itself. This dip is incredibly easy to make and requires just a few simple steps.
INGREDIENTS
- 1 14-ounce (400 g) can of artichoke hearts, packed in water, drained
- 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
- 1/4 cup (25 g), packed, grated Parmesan cheese
- 3 Tbsp Sonoma Farm Lemon Olive Oil
- 1 clove garlic, minced (about 1 teaspoon)
- 1/2 teaspoon fresh black pepper
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 8 ounces cream cheese, room temperature
METHOD
- Prepare the Artichoke Mixture
In a food processor, combine the drained artichoke hearts, chopped parsley, grated Parmesan cheese, Sonoma Farm Lemon Olive Oil, minced garlic, salt, and pepper. Pulse a few times until the mixture forms a coarse paste. Be careful not to over-process—you want to retain some texture, especially from the parsley. - Combine with Cream Cheese
In a medium-sized bowl, place the room-temperature cream cheese. Add the artichoke mixture and stir until well blended. For an extra touch of brightness, you can also add a squeeze of fresh lemon juice. - Adjust Seasoning
Taste the dip and adjust the seasoning as needed. Add more salt, pepper, or lemon juice to suit your preferences. - Garnish and Serve
Transfer the dip to a serving bowl and garnish with a few fresh parsley leaves. Serve with your favorite dippers, such as crackers, bread, or fresh vegetables.
Tips for Serving and Storing
Serving Suggestions
- With Bread: Serve the dip with slices of crusty baguette, pita bread, or crostini.
- With Vegetables: Pair it with fresh veggies like carrot sticks, celery, bell peppers, or cucumber slices for a healthier option.
- As a Spread: Use it as a spread for sandwiches or wraps to add a burst of flavor.
Storing the Dip
This dip can be made ahead of time and st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Let it come to room temperature before serving for the best texture and flavor.

Expanding on the Recipe: Variations and Customizations
One of the best things about this Artichoke Lemon Olive Oil Dip is its versatility. Here are some creative ways to customize the recipe to suit your taste preferences or dietary needs:
1. Add a Spicy Kick
If you enjoy a bit of heat, consider adding a pinch of red pepper flakes or a dash of hot sauce to the dip. This will give it a spicy kick that pairs beautifully with the creamy base.
2. Incorporate Sun-Dried Tomatoes
For a Mediterranean twist, add a handful of chopped sun-dried tomatoes to the artichoke mixture. Their sweet, tangy flavor complements the lemon olive oil perfectly.
3. Make It Dairy-Free
To create a dairy-free version, substitute the cream cheese with a plant-based alternative and use nutritional yeast instead of Parmesan cheese.
4. Experiment with Herbs
While parsley is the star herb in this recipe, you can also experiment with other fresh herbs like basil, cilantro, or dill. Each herb will bring its own unique flavor profile to the dip.

Pairing Suggestions: What to Serve with the Dip
While this dip is delicious on its own, pairing it with the right accompaniments can take it to the next level. Here are some ideas:
1. Charcuterie Board
Include the dip as part of a charcuterie board, alongside cured meats, cheeses, olives, and nuts.
2. Grilled Meats
Serve the dip as a condiment for grilled chicken, steak, or fish. Its bright, tangy flavor cuts through the richness of the meat.
3. Pasta Dishes
Use the dip as a sauce for pasta, adding a splash of pasta water to thin it out if needed.
